Macbook Pro 2017 13寸(A1708)扩容记录
不会吧不会吧,不会到2023年还有人在找怎么给MBP扩容吧?没办法,当你有一台运行尚可但容量不够、弃之可惜的设备,又没有足够闲钱时,升级硬件总是被第一考虑的。
官方升级更换的价格可能都够买一个Windows轻薄本来顶一顶了。遍寻网上一些攻略后,评估动手难度不高,便准备尝试转接卡+NVMe固态方案。
下文是主要参考的文章,非常感谢此篇作者。但我的情况略微复杂一点,所以算作为此文补充:
由于苹果一直以来的坚持的“越来越难修”政策(我胡编的),MacBook Pro并非都能换。哪些可以换读者也可以自行百度下,这里只是按照A1708这个模具的记录。
一、当前数据存储情况与预期
原先256G的总空间,如下分配:
[*]Macintosh:~140GB
[*]BootCamp Windows:~100GB
目标是:
扩容至1T且尽量保留数据,减少后期重装(注意这个,后面有大坑)
[*]Macintosh:~400GB
[*]BootCamp Windows:~600GB
二、转接卡与固态硬盘方案
注意固态盘的兼容问题
转接卡在文首的那篇文章内有过总结,大体有三种,对应使用的固态都是单面颗粒M.2 2230的规格。其实直到2022年,网上教程大多还是各种2230的固态都有,也都比较老,因此在各个评论区你可能会碰到各种反馈问题:
[*]掉电严重
[*]发热严重
[*]睡眠无法唤醒
具体的测试读者可以自行百度,哪些盘兼容如何之类的,但一定要注意时效!例如,曾经有推荐东芝BG4的,事实上直到本文写就,BG4的全新版都没多少,1T更是找不到,全新512G淘宝价已经到了五六百。
在2023年3月,我能找到的反馈且不算很旧的、与MacBook兼容的固态是西数SN740(避免打广告嫌疑我就不发店铺了)。这个型号由于不是零售货,面向OEM市场,没有自营或官方旗舰渠道,淘宝小店能找到货,1T全新不超500元。另一方面,这个盘因为同时可以用于SteamDeck扩容,所以很容易在网上找到。到手最好能验一下全新盘。
注意转接卡的问题
我使用的是开头文章内的第三种盘,虽然牌子不太一样,但是应该是大同小异的。图里的这种不太好找,但是其他颜色/牌子的应该能找着。
这款不好找,但亲测可以用
另外根据和朋友的交流,我们确定了一件事:基本不要相信有些“深度定制”的高价转接卡说法,这种转接卡正常价格不会高于40元。
这里插一句,为什么不推荐用淘宝那些看起来挺便宜的苹果扩容盘?套用这些商家自己的话术来说:
[*]可能是二手苹果原装盘,非全新,读写不知道折寿多少,数据无价,别用
[*]用廉价转接卡配上垃圾颗粒固态组装的扩容盘,外壳一盖看不见里面,以低于官方价卖给你,甚至捆上人工服务,可以赚很多差价
往往这些商家会反过来标榜自己:定制转接卡+好盘,但消费者不知道这个中间的“定制”到底有多少利润操作空间。
通过上面的价格计算,总成本大约在550元。也就是说,算上零零碎碎的工具,无人工费自己动手扩容MacBook Pro 2017 13寸(A1708)至1T的材料成本,600元以内即可解决。
三、Macintosh系统的迁移与备份
这里要特别注意的是,在进行下一步之前,需要确保mac OS或你的安装盘先升级到转接卡卖家建议的系统版本,如Catalina 10.15.7版本及以上(虽然不知道为什么各转接卡卖家基本都给的这个型号),否则扩容完成无法识别、启动。
方案一:TimeMachine大法
Macintosh的系统备份一般是直接使用TimeMachine这个神器来进行。不得不说这个确实好用:
通过TimeMachine,可以将整个mac OS系统(Macintosh分区)的数据备份至外部磁盘,或者像我直接存到了NAS里面。这些操作可以看上边的使用手册。在后期重新安装完系统后,使用这个方法恢复也是可以的,速度尚可。
但注意,这功能对BootCamp Windows分区无效。
方案二:磁盘工具迁移
但实际上除了手动mac OS全新安装(版本也要保证是推荐的系统版本,无论是制作U盘启动盘还是网络恢复等等)TimeMachine后期复原,还可以采用自带的磁盘工具迁移。
不同于很多磁盘工具软件里叫“克隆分区”,在磁盘工具内,“恢复”功能实质上是把一个选定磁盘的数据完整“恢复”到目标磁盘(千万不能选择反了,不然玩完)。
恰好我手边有一个m.2 NVMe硬盘盒,新盘装进去直接Type-C连上雷电口:
直接通过磁盘工具在新盘上创建好400G的APFS分区后,将当前的Macintosh分区(不用管Macintosh-数据这个分区,会一并被复制过去的)“恢复”到刚刚在新盘上创建的目标分区。
实测这个方式非常快,而且是无损克隆过去。但此方法无法用于BootCamp的Windows分区。如果你只有苹果系统,到这里就剩下更换新盘了。不放心的话,可以开机按住Option键切换到这块新盘的系统上确认下。
四、BootCamp Windows的迁移与备份
前面说到,时间机器法和磁盘复制法均行不通。针对BootCamp Windows,一个可行方案是在mac系统下使用Winclone。
关闭SIP
如果不关闭SIP,Winclone会各种报错,尤其是无权限操作之类的错误。这个参看官方手册:
⚠退出OneDrive(或类似机制的网盘)
在开始之前,保险起见,如果有OneDrive(或类似机制的网盘)强烈建议退出OneDrive帐户。
因为在后续的操作中,特别是采用WIM文件方式备份Windows时,OneDrive托管的文件不会被认为是本地文件;这导致最后复原时,OneDrive帐户的登入状态仍在,文件链接全部丢失。恢复完的系统进入后,OneDrive会将这种情况理解为:虽然不知道发生了什么但是好像用户把本地文件全删了,那我云端也同步删除吧!
如果发生这个情况,尽快去OneDrive的回收站或者恢复里面将云端还原到发生之前。
方案一:Winclone直接卷复制
Winclone确实非常好用,如果可以,可以仿照前面处理mac OS分区的办法,随便新建一个ext4的分区用于BootCamp,使用卷到卷克隆(Volume to Volume Cloning)来直接将BootCamp复制到新的盘上。
理想很丰满,现实很骨感——很不幸,不知为何我也遇到了此问题:
典型报错:Block size Mismatch Physical block size 。
借助系统的磁盘工具查看,发现本机(旧盘)的Device Block Size一项为4096B,而新硬盘的却是512B。苹果原装盘为什么4096B这个Winclone官方有过解释:
而SN740为何是512B可能和西数这块盘的固件设置有关系。根据下帖讨论,这可能也是可以更改的——不过我没有来得及实验,读者有机会可以试试下文的方法能否简化这里的BootCamp迁移操作。
理论上说,如果设置Block Size匹配没出问题,那么这个复制方案的速度相较于下文方案将更快,也可以避免OneDrive的问题。
方案二:Winclone采用基于文件的镜像恢复
一时半会儿没想明白上文可不可行,于是曲线救国使用“Create Image from Volume”存到之前已经复制好的新盘mac OS里(为了保证后边恢复起来够快)再“Restore Image”到新盘的目标分区上。
这个方式本质上是基于文件(其实就是WIM)的备份,因此前文提到的OneDrive大坑需要十分小心。
在上述一番操作与等待后,理论上这个新盘(到目前为止还只是个外置盘)自己就可以作为一个启动盘了。你可以直接尝试进入这块外置新盘的系统,看看有没有问题,如果一切正常,下面就是简单的拆机了。
五、拆机换盘
正确地断电!
为了安全地进行拆机,强烈建议遵照ifixit的更换电池教程完成前半段断电操作(尤其是注意电池排线,数据排线断开后才能断开电池接头完成断电),避免翻车:
相应的螺丝刀上面也给出了型号,可以一并参考。
至于教程视频,B站随便搜的视频注意看评论区,里面有淘宝店家的视频演示不一定是正确的,线都搞错了!
起码断到图中这样,而且更换途中要保持好
更换硬盘
把硬盘两侧螺丝卸掉然后小心拔了:
http://pic1.zhimg.com/v2-1e1916b105bb7308df6a1a7f460b6bd0_r.jpg
黑色胶布不好撕,小心点撕开
拆卸原装硬盘:
原装的256G盘
都说不好撕开了=。=
然后换上转接卡+SN740的扩容盘,加个散热贴:
完工。
六、扩容前后对比
原装速度
新盘速度
原装256G盘的速度与新盘(SN740)对比。当然,由于MacBook自身硬件限制,SN740并未发挥最大的性能(有朋友原装128G扩容而来,性能提升质的飞跃……大约速率提升至原来3倍)。
至于发热问题,目前没发现异常;这电池本来也不太行了,耗电有待观察。唯一确信的是,唤醒没有任何问题。
结语
读者读到这里,这篇文章可能会过时,2017版MBP用户可能也逐渐没有了扩容需求(换新了)。希望这篇文章能给有类似需求的朋友一些提醒。
-----------------------------
页:
[1]